North of England housing association to set up £3.6m legal services framework
- Details
Castles & Coasts Housing Association (CCHA) is to establish a multi-supplier framework for the provision of legal services worth an estimated £3.6m over four years.
The framework has been divided into the following lots:
- Land and Development.
- Housing.
- Corporate and Commercial.
- Treasury and Loans; and
- Employment and Pensions.
CCHA intends to appoint between one and three suppliers to each Lot. Bidders may apply for one, several or all Lots.
The framework will run for an initial 36 months starting from 30 October 2026, with an option at the discretion of CCHA to extend for a further 12 months.
CCHA was created in July 2017 when the Two Castles and Derwent and Solway Housing Associations merged.
It owns and manages more than 7,400 properties in rural and urban communities across the North of England, with around 75% located in Cumbria.
